Comparison Study on Changes of Antigenicities of Egg Ovalbumin Irradiated by Electron Beam or X-Ray

This study was conducted to compare the effects of two forms of radiation (electron and X-ray; generated by an electronbeam accelerator) on the conformation and antigenic properties of hen`s egg albumin, ovalbumin (OVA), which was usedas a model protein. OVA solutions (2.0 mg/mL) were individually irradiated by electron beam or X-ray at the absorbeddoses of 0 (control), 2, 4, 6, 8, and 10 kGy. No differences between the two forms of radiation on the structural propertiesof OVA were shown by spectrometric and electrophoretic analyses. The turbidity of OVA solution increased and the mainOVA bands on polyacrylamide gels disappeared after irradiation, regardless of the radiation source. In competitive indirectenzyme-linked immunosorbent assay, OVA samples irradiated by electron beam or X-ray showed different immunologicalresponses in reactions with monoclonal and polyclonal antibodies (immunoglobulin G) produced against non-irradiatedOVA. The results indicate that electron beam irradiation and X-ray irradiation produced different patterns of structuralchanges to the OVA molecule.
